Lindsay Lohan rose to Hollywood prominence after starring as twins in the hit remake of The Parent Trap.
Prior to the film's success, she'd made brief sketch appearances on Late Night With David Letterman and was a regular on Another World.
The success of The Parent Trap left all of Hollywood wanting more Lindsay.
After several years of TV movies and short-lived sitcoms, she finally got her second major role alongside Jamie Lee Curtis in Freaky Friday.
By 2004 Lindsay was on top of the world. She was one of the most popular young actresses in Hollywood, and her latest film Mean Girls solidified her as a leading lady.
But as she became more and more famous, Lindsay found herself in trouble. By 2007, she was on the cover of every magazine.Later that year, she was arrested for driving under the influence and possession of cocaine.
She had started partying hard and her fans began to worry.
Just months after her first run in with the law, Lindsay was arrested again. This time the actress was in possession of many different narcotics. She went back to rehab.
The next several years consisted of Lindsay violating the terms of her probation. She showed up late to several court hearings and even drank while wearing an alcohol monitoring system.
Things hit a new low in 2010 when she failed a drug test. She later checked into the Betty Ford rehab clinic.
By 2012 Lindsay had a hit rock bottom. She'd been to jail several times for possession of drugs, but now she was able to add burglary and a hit-and-run to her criminal resume.
She was also almost charged with domestic assault after a heated battle with her own mother.
By 2013, Lindsay had been to rehab a total of six times, and too many run-ins with the law to count.
